fonthaunt Posted April 25, 2016 Share Posted April 25, 2016 It really depends on what the seller promised you regardless of how much you paid. If their gig description offered something specific for a set price and they didn’t deliver that, you should be able to cancel. If they delivered what the described but it’s not to your preference, you may not get backing on cancellation.To submit a ticket, you need to go to the Customer Support page and fill in the fields.
